John Fetterman Provides Brutally Honest Election Post-Mortem For Democrats
Charlie Kirk Staff
11/25/2024

Sen. John Fetterman (D-PA) stated in a weekend interview that Democrats underperformed in the recent election because they were “lost” on key issues.
Fetterman shared his reflections during an appearance on Fox News Sunday, analyzing his party’s setbacks this month.
“Well, one area where we kind of lost ourselves was the border,” he said. “And I’ve been on this network, you know, months, months ago saying, ‘Hey, you know, it can’t be controversial for our party to have pro-immigration, but we need a secure border.’”
He criticized the party for making a significant mistake by insisting that people disregard the reality of hundreds of thousands of illegal immigrants entering the U.S. each month.
“I’ve tried to describe – you have up to 300,000 encounters per month,” he said. “And I put that in perspective with Pennsylvania. I’m like, that’s the size of Pittsburgh showing up in one month. It’s like, what’s going to happen for those folks? If we want them [to have] the American Dream for those people, how can we possibly deliver that? Where do they go? And we can’t pretend that that’s not a significant issue. And we got to address that.”
The Pennsylvania Democrat also suggested that most of his party lost their way when it came to supporting Israel.
“I said I was going to follow Israel,” he said. “And since they refused to have that cease-fire, they have eliminated and broken Hamas, and Hezbollah, Hezbollah was supposed to be like the ultimate bada**es in the Middle East, and now they were a bunch of Keystone Cops, and Iran has just been exposed, as you know, they really can’t fight about anything. So that’s been a significant development here.”
